#59de99 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#59de99 is composed of 34.9% red, 87.1% green and 60%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 59.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 31.1% yellow and 12.9% black. It has a hue angle of 148.9 degrees, a saturation of 66.8% and a lightness of 61%. #59de99 color hex could be obtained by blending #b2ffff with #00bd33. Closest websafe color is: #66cc99.

Shades and Tints of #59de99

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030e08 is the darkest color, while #fdfff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#59de99

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#96a19b is the less saturated color, while #3afd98 is the most saturated one.
